United Kingdom: Constable. Very Good in Near Fine dust jacket. 1985. First Edition. Hardcover. 0094665303 . A Very Good First Edition hardcover in a Near Fine unclipped dustjacket. The book is in clean black boards, with light bumping to the spine heel, and sharp corners. Internally, no writing or stamps, tanned pages, very tanned to the text-block edge. The bright dustjacket is a touch creased to the edges - supplied in a new removable archival sleeve. Carefully packaged and despatched within 48 hours from our wee bookshop in Scotland.; 60x40 .

Heel
The lower most portion of the spine when the book is standing vertically.
